The difficulty spike between Victory Road and the Elite Four is abnormally high. But the jump from Lucian to Cynthia is no joke. Not only will you be dealing with Pokémon with abnormally high IVs (read:nearly all of her Pokémon’sIVsare maxed), but they’re also very fast.

You can go about beating Cynthia in three ways,outspeed her Pokémon,tank her Pokemon’s attacks, ordeal super-effective damage(while also outspeeding Pokémon or tanking attacks).

Tanking Cynthia’s Pokémon attacks

Lucario and Garchomp are both extremely fast and very heavy hitters. Furthermore, they both have natures that boost Speed by 10% (Timid for Lucario and Jolly for Garchomp). Unless you haveEV trained your Pokémonbefore this battle,never expect to outspeed them. The goal is to survive the first attack and hopefully take them out with one of yours.

Battling Lucario is easier. He’sextremely fragile—one super-effective hit will knock him out. His attack moves areAura Sphere,Dragon Pulse, andFlash Cannon. Dragon Pulse is tankable since it won’t gain same-type attack bonus (STAB) with Lucario being a Steel/Fighting Pokémon. You’ll survive Aura Sphere and Flash Cannon as long as the Pokémon you use isn’t weak to Fighting and Steel.

How to beat Cynthia’s Garchomp

There’s a reason why Garchomp is Cynthia’s ace. She’s only weak to three very rare Pokémon types:Ice,Dragon, andFairy.

A lot ofFairy types, like Gardevoir, have reallylow HP and Defense, so it’s really not recommended that you take one. Meanwhile,using a Dragon Pokémon is super risky, simply because Dragons are weak against Dragons. It might not survive Garchomp’s Dragon Claw STAB move, especially if it’s only five or so levels above her.

There’s no one correct strategy to take on Cynthia, especially when we bring different Pokémon to challenge the league. If you lose the first time, don’t worry—just reload your save and try again. You can even take the loss, capture or grind the Pokémon you need to, and just rebattle the Elite Four. The key to success is preparedness.
